I was kinda worried when I heard he was more similar to Klopp and his team played with high intensity. I do love Klopp and his style, but part of me is wondering if a high intensive style is actually capable of lasting the course of a season nowadays.
I have zero doubt that it's a gameplan that's massively effective and with a fresh team full of willing workers Klopp's Liverpool can defeat anybody.
But with the amount of games we play, the amount of travelling the players do and with how few breaks they actually get we've seen for the last few years great players being run into the ground looking a shadow of themselves, constant injuries and the performance standards of the team fizzle away as the season goes on.
From the brief things I've seen about Slot, he doesn't have his players working quite as intensively as Klopp and there's a hope he has figured out a way to balance a style of play that's effective but also viable for a whole season and doesn't burn out the players.
There is the argument that the Eredivisie is lower in intensity than the Prem, which means his playstyle at Feyenoord simply doesn't need it. We don't know how it will adapt to the Prem, but I'm with you. Hopefully this season will have some learnings on the strain on our players.

Opta non-pen big chances are converted 39% of the time. When Liverpool have been losing this season, they've scored just three of 23 (13%).
They've been fine when drawing (39.1%) or ahead (40.8%). But not with more pressure.
So in other words, if we dont concede first our attackers are putting away big chances at a rate slightly better than the average. But if we've fallen behind the conversion plummets. Everyone has to share the blame, simple as that!
